Output 3d3d17d3ce74b564f154044b2809e91eb46b6213f9ce8ea1c5faccaeba3e6b49:1

value
6977138550468
script pubkey
OP_0 OP_PUSHBYTES_20 7aaec09d7b3038b304ad43b65c9f213b4f59eff6
address
tb1q02hvp8tmxqutxp9dgwm9e8ep8d84nmlka42wvf
transaction
3d3d17d3ce74b564f154044b2809e91eb46b6213f9ce8ea1c5faccaeba3e6b49
confirmations
168712
spent
true